Living in Oakfield, TNOakfield, TN offers a quiet, suburban lifestyle in Madison County with quick access to the amenities of nearby Jackson. Known for friendly neighborhoods and open spaces, Oakfield, TN appeals to families, commuters, and retirees alike. Location and AccessThe community sits just north of Jackson along key routes like US 45 and the I-40 corridor, making regional travel fast and convenient. Homes and Cost of LivingHousing in Oakfield ranges from modern single-family homes to rural acreage, and Oakfield real estate offers options for various budgets and lifestyles. The cost of living is generally lower than national averages, giving buyers and renters strong value for their money. Things to Do and CommunityOutdoor enthusiasts appreciate nearby parks, sports fields, and walking trails, with weekend entertainment and events just minutes away in Jackson. Local businesses and community groups foster a welcoming culture, and seasonal festivals celebrate West Tennessee traditions. Schools and HealthcareOakfield is served by the Jackson-Madison County School System, with public and private education choices available in the area. Healthcare needs are met by clinics close to home and major services at Jackson-Madison County General Hospital, a leading regional provider.
